Types of Custom Umbrellas Available in Australia

Before you commit to an order, it’s worth understanding the key product categories available. The right type depends on your intended audience, usage context, and budget.

Compact Folding Umbrellas

These are the most popular choice for corporate gifts and conference giveaways. They fold down small enough to fit in a handbag or laptop bag, making them genuinely useful for commuters and professionals. Compact umbrellas typically have a canopy diameter of around 95–105cm when open and are well-suited to single or dual panel logo printing.

Full-Size Golf Umbrellas

Golf umbrellas are a favourite for sporting clubs, outdoor events, and premium corporate gifts. With canopy diameters often exceeding 130cm, they offer exceptional branding real estate and shelter multiple people at once — making them incredibly visible at outdoor events. A Perth sporting club hosting an annual fundraiser, for example, would find branded golf umbrellas genuinely functional and memorable for attendees.

Inverted and Reverse-Close Umbrellas

A newer style gaining popularity, inverted umbrellas close inward so the wet canopy doesn’t drip on the user. They’re a clever functional upgrade that tends to delight recipients. Getting your logo onto an umbrella isn’t quite like printing a t-shirt. The canopy material and panel structure create some specific considerations.

Screen Printing

Screen printing is the standard method for umbrella canopy decoration and delivers vibrant, durable results. It’s cost-effective for bulk orders and handles solid brand colours particularly well. PMS colour matching is available, which is crucial for brands with strict colour guidelines. Minimum order quantities for screen-printed umbrellas typically start around 50–100 units.

Heat Transfer

Heat transfer is useful for smaller runs or for logos with fine detail and gradient effects. It’s also commonly used for handle and frame decoration. Digital Printing (Dye Sublimation)

For full-colour, photographic, or highly detailed artwork across the full canopy, dye sublimation delivers stunning results. This method is often used for premium umbrellas where the design spans all panels. It’s pricier per unit but unbeatable for visual impact. The setup is more complex, so allow additional lead time.

Pad Printing

Pad printing is typically used for handles, frames, and smaller elements rather than the main canopy. For branded umbrellas with custom handle engraving or logo placement on the shaft, pad printing offers clean, precise results. Planning Your Custom Umbrella Order: Key Considerations

Minimum Order Quantities and Pricing

Most Australian suppliers work on tiered pricing based on order volume. Entry-level custom umbrellas with a single panel logo typically start from around 50 units for compact styles and 25–50 units for golf umbrellas. Per-unit pricing drops considerably as quantities increase — orders of 200+ units can reduce the per-unit cost by 30–50% compared to minimum orders.

Budget ranges vary widely. Basic compact umbrellas with a single-colour logo might start around $10–$18 per unit at 100 pieces, while premium full-colour sublimated golf umbrellas can range from $35–$70 or more per unit. Setup fees for screen printing typically range from $50–$120 per colour, so factor this into your budgeting, especially for small runs.

Lead Times and Turnaround

Standard production for custom umbrellas runs 10–20 business days from artwork approval. If you’re ordering from offshore manufacturing (common for large bulk orders), allow 6–10 weeks including shipping. For Australian-based stock with local decoration, you may be able to achieve 5–10 business days depending on the supplier’s capacity and complexity.

Plan ahead for seasonal demand peaks. Artwork Requirements

For screen printing, vector artwork (AI, EPS, or high-resolution PDF) is essential. Your designer should prepare files in the exact PMS or CMYK colours specified by your brand guidelines. Sublimation printing may accept high-resolution raster files, but always confirm with your supplier.

Most suppliers will provide a digital proof — and for umbrella canopies in particular, always request a physical sample if budget allows. The curve of the canopy panels can affect how a logo reads when the umbrella is open, so it’s worth seeing it in person before committing to a full run.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Ordering Custom Umbrellas

Underestimating setup fees on small runs. A 50-unit order with three-colour screen printing may cost more in setup fees than product — always calculate total cost of order, not just per-unit pricing.

Choosing style over function. A beautiful umbrella that breaks in a strong southerly gale is a branding liability. Check wind resistance ratings and frame quality — fibreglass frames handle windy conditions far better than basic steel frames.

Ignoring the inside of the canopy. For high-end gifts, consider printing on the inside of the canopy as well. It’s a pleasant surprise for the recipient and keeps your branding visible from the user’s perspective.

Forgetting packaging. If you’re sending umbrellas as corporate gifts, presentation matters. Ask about branded carry pouches, custom sleeve packaging, or gift box options.
